6 FAQs about [Wind photovoltaic and solar container industry chain]
What role will China play in the solar PV supply chain?However, irrespective of European regional goals, China will maintain a predominant role in the solar PV supply chain due to the advantages of manufacturing capacity and costs, and the need to expand global capacity by over 1.5 times.
Why is supply chain development important for solar photovoltaic (PV) capacity growth?Supply chain development is crucial for solar photovoltaic (PV) capacity growth; however, most of its crucial value chain segments are concentrated in specific geographies such as China, Europe and the United States. Hence, from a sustainability perspective, it is critical that these supply chains become more diversified and resilient.
How has global solar PV manufacturing capacity changed over the last decade?Global solar PV manufacturing capacity has increasingly moved from Europe, Japan and the United States to China over the last decade. China has invested over USD 50 billion in new PV supply capacity – ten times more than Europe − and created more than 300 000 manufacturing jobs across the solar PV value chain since 2011.
Are solar PV supply chains cost-competitive?Currently, the cost competitiveness of existing solar PV manufacturing is a key challenge to diversifying supply chains. China is the most cost-competitive location to manufacture all components of the solar PV supply chain. Costs in China are 10% lower than in India, 20% lower than in the United States, and 35% lower than in Europe.
How can the solar PV industry support growing demand?Annual investment levels need to double throughout the supply chain. Critical sectors such as polysilicon, ingots and wafers would attract the majority of investment to support growing demand. The solar PV industry could create 1 300 manufacturing jobs for each gigawatt of production capacity.
What is a solar PV supply chain?The supply chain itself considers the production of solar PV’s five main components: polysilicon, ingots, wafers, cells, and modules. Producing each component requires input from lower-value components; namely, producing modules requires cells, producing cells requires wafers, and so on (as shown in Fig. 1a and Supplementary Fig. 1).
